Summary Within the walls of Paradis Island inAttack on Titan, humanity’s survival depends on three military branches: the Survey Corps, the Military Police, and the Garrison Regiment. As the largest military branch with over 30,000 soldiers, the Garrison Regiment is responsible for defendingthe walls from Titan attacks. They are divided into regiments, brigades, and divisions to help facilitate their operations. The primary duty of the Garrison Regiment is to protect the walls and prepare for any breachesor attacks from Titans....
